# Break-Glass: CSV Import Wizard (Ledgerly)

Quick notes before the sync. The import wizard occasionally wedges when someone uploads a 2GB CSV with mixed encodings — the parser worker just sits there. Normal fix: cancel the job from the admin panel. If the panel itself is down, that's break-glass territory: SSH to the import host and run the unstick script, which revokes itself after one use. Yes, it's crude; a proper tool is on the roadmap. The script will prompt you for the passphrase that follows.

vault phrase of yaduf-yajop = lamath-kelix-aldion-zorius-ulaox-eliax-gorox-norok-fenael-fenath-julael-pelius-belius-druion

**Q: RateLens says "credential store locked" — what do I tell the customer?**

A: This happens when the rate-parity checker fails three consecutive channel logins and locks its credential store. Support can unlock it without escalating to engineering. Open the RateLens admin panel, choose Unlock Store, and when prompted, enter the recovery passphrase below.

strongbox words: oliael-gilax-lamael

Postmortem timeline — 19:12: Gate C turnstile counters at Marrow Field froze mid-match; the aggregator kept reporting the last known count. 19:25: Support restarted the Tallyhawk collector; counts resumed but the gap was never backfilled. 19:40: Manual headcount reconciled totals. The fix build's verification token is noted below.

session token of kahag-bawip = htk6_729d08

## Changelog — Fanout v3.1

Changed defaults for the Hummingbird notification fan-out service. Backpressure now engages at 70% queue depth instead of 95%; overflow messages are shed oldest-first rather than rejected. Retry jitter widened to reduce thundering-herd risk flagged in the last review. No auth or transport changes. For reference, the new default configuration values are listed below.

service settings:
[kasdor]
team = briiel
access_code = ac_a28a3e
host = kasdor.sivrelhq.local
port = 5432
owner = queneth.pelael
peer = druion.tolvaqlabs.internal